76 /**
77  * struct drm_master - drm master structure
78  *
79  * @refcount: Refcount for this master object.
80  * @dev: Link back to the DRM device
81  * @driver_priv: Pointer to driver-private information.
82  * @lessor: Lease holder
83  * @lessee_id: id for lessees. Owners always have id 0
84  * @lessee_list: other lessees of the same master
85  * @lessees: drm_masters leasing from this one
86  * @leases: Objects leased to this drm_master.
87  * @lessee_idr: All lessees under this owner (only used where lessor == NULL)
88  *
89  * Note that master structures are only relevant for the legacy/primary device
90  * nodes, hence there can only be one per device, not one per drm_minor.
91  */
92 struct drm_master {
93 	struct kref refcount;
94 	struct drm_device *dev;
95 	/**
96 	 * @unique: Unique identifier: e.g. busid. Protected by
97 	 * &drm_device.master_mutex.
98 	 */
99 	char *unique;
100 	/**
101 	 * @unique_len: Length of unique field. Protected by
102 	 * &drm_device.master_mutex.
103 	 */
104 	int unique_len;
105 	/**
106 	 * @magic_map: Map of used authentication tokens. Protected by
107 	 * &drm_device.master_mutex.
108 	 */
109 	struct idr magic_map;
110 	void *driver_priv;
111 
112 	/* Tree of display resource leases, each of which is a drm_master struct
113 	 * All of these get activated simultaneously, so drm_device master points
114 	 * at the top of the tree (for which lessor is NULL). Protected by
115 	 * &drm_device.mode_config.idr_mutex.
116 	 */
117 
118 	struct drm_master *lessor;
119 	int	lessee_id;
120 	struct list_head lessee_list;
121 	struct list_head lessees;
122 	struct idr leases;
123 	struct idr lessee_idr;
124 	/* private: */
125 #if IS_ENABLED(CONFIG_DRM_LEGACY)
126 	struct drm_lock_data lock;
127 #endif
128 };
